China's Commerce Ministry has confirmed the country will purchase 200 Boeing aircraft, a deal announced in the wake of the recent Trump-Xi summit. The two nations also agreed to work toward extending the existing tariffs truce, signaling a potential easing of trade tensions between the world's largest economies.

It may also encourage other Asian carriers to follow suit with new purchases.
- Trade Relations Signal: The deal and the planned extension of the tariff truce suggest both nations are seeking to de-escalate commercial conflicts. This could lead to further purchases of US agricultural and energy products in subsequent rounds.
- Competitive Implications: The confirmation places pressure on Airbus, as Boeing regains share in China's twin-aisle and single-aisle segments. Chinese airlines may also accelerate fleet renewal programs.
- Supply Chain Impact: Suppliers like Spirit AeroSystems, GE Aerospace, and CFM International could see increased long-term orders tied to the Boeing deal, supporting manufacturing jobs in the US and abroad.
- Market Sentiment: Airline and aerospace stocks have generally reacted positively to the news, though broader trade talks remain fluid. Investors will monitor upcoming trade negotiations for sustainability of the détente.

The announcement was made by China's Ministry of Commerce, which stated that both sides will also collaborate on extending the tariff truce that was originally agreed to earlier this year.
The move is seen as a significant step in thawing trade relations between the United States and China, which have been strained by ongoing tariff disputes. The order provides a substantial boost to Boeing's commercial aviation division, which has faced headwinds from geopolitical tensions and production challenges in recent months. While the exact delivery timeline and model breakdown have not been disclosed, the deal underscores the continued demand for Boeing aircraft in the Chinese market—a key growth driver for the aerospace giant.
Industry observers note that the order could help Boeing maintain production rates for its 737 and 787 families, as airlines in China resume capacity expansion amid recovering travel demand. The confirmation also gives a positive signal to global supply chain partners and financiers involved in aircraft deliveries.

"While this deal is encouraging for Boeing and the broader aerospace ecosystem, implementation risks and future trade policy shifts could still affect delivery schedules and financing terms," notes an industry analyst familiar with the matter.
From an investment perspective, the order could provide a near-term tailwind for Boeing's cash flow, which has been under pressure due to prior production pauses and delivery fluctuations. However, the company still faces challenges related to regulatory approvals and manufacturing ramp-up. Similarly, airlines in China may need to secure financing and slot coordination to absorb the new aircraft, which could temper the pace of deliveries.
The extension of the tariff truce is a positive signal for cross-border trade, yet unresolved issues in technology, intellectual property, and market access remain. Should those frictions resurface, the deal's long-term value may be partially eroded. Overall, this development suggests a more constructive bilateral posture in the coming months, but investors should maintain a measured outlook amid potential volatility in trade negotiations.
